For your next tailgate party, family gathering, or office potluck whip up this quick, seven-ingredient Tex-Mex Goat Cheese Queso Dip that’s sure to impress any crowd. Serve topped with fresh jalapeño slices and diced tomatoes. Great with tortilla chips or fresh veggies!

Ingredients
- 2 tbsp unsalted butter
- 1 jalapeño pepper, diced
- 2 cloves fresh garlic, minced
- 1/2 cup tomatoes, diced
- 1.5 tbsp flour
- ⅔ cup 2% milk
- 8 oz crumbled goat cheese
- Diced fresh tomatoes for garnish, optional
- Sliced jalapeño slices for garnish, optional
Instructions
- In a medium sauce pan, melt butter over medium-low heat.
- Sauté diced jalapeño, diced tomato, and garlic in butter until tender, about 2 minutes.
- Add the flour and stir, creating a roux, and heat until lightly golden, about 2 minutes.
- Reduce heat to low and add the milk and stir until slightly thickened, about 3 minutes.
- Add the crumbled goat cheese and stir until entirely melted, about 5 minutes minutes.
- Top with a few diced tomatoes and jalapeños, optional.
- Serve warm with tortilla chips, on your favorite Mexican cuisine, or on burgers and hot dogs.
Notes
Home Chef Tip: Want to cut down prep time? Just use 1 cup of your favorite salsa in place of the fresh jalapeños, tomatoes, and garlic. You can also add the juice of one lime to the mix to add a citrus flavor.
